Steve
Alterman as Ash
In the opening
of Kidd Video and in the music videos, Ash is played by Steve Alterman. Steve
sings and plays keyboards, bass and saxophone in the videos, and did actually
sing on the Kidd Video songs. He is featured as a vocalist on "Video
Romeo" and does backing vocals. He also provided the voice of Ash in the cartoons.
Before
KV
Steve filled guest
roles on several shows before becoming "Ash" on Kidd Video. He was seen on Eight
Is Enough as a band member in the episode "The Courage to Be" (1980). He appeared
on Knight Rider as a valet in "Just
My Bill" (1982). He also appeared on
The Greatest American Hero as Milton in "Space Ranger" (1983). (Do you have

After
KV
During and after
Kidd Video, Steve appeared in several movies. He played Williams in the 1984 TV
movie "Silence of the Heart." He
also appeared as Peter Hoffman in "Big
Trouble" (1986). He joined Bryan Scott and Cathy Cavadini (Glitter) as a party
guest in the movie "Some Kind of Wonderful"
(1987). Like Bryan Scott, he has continued to work in the movies as a voice actor
and as part of sound post-production. His film credits include "Gross
Anatomy" (1989), "The Fabulous
Baker Boys" (1989), "Coup de Ville"
(1990), and "Scream" (1996).
Steve and Robbie
Rist also had their own band, The Beat Society, for a couple of years after
Kidd Video; they played the L.A. Club circuit and performed mostly original songs
that Robbie had written.
Where's
Steve?
Steve
is still in California doing voiceover work for movies and television. Some of
the recent films he has done are "Mission Impossible 2" ( the voice of a guy getting
beat up by Tom Cruise), "Big Mama's House", "Dinosaur", "Scary Movie" , "God Bless
the Child" and the soon to be released "Remember the Titans" and "Men of Honor".
He has also done voices on the TV shows "Baywatch" and "The X-Files."
Steve is also still
a musician. He sings and plays piano, organ, and blues harmonica in his
new band, Blues Daddy; they play in local clubs, doing covers of
Eric Clapton, Stevie Ray Vaughn, Robben Ford, The Blues Brothers and others.
Steve is happily married with two children, ages 10 and 5.
